Do workers at Signal Security get paid breaks?

Yes. Most people get paid breaks.
84% of people say they get paid breaks.
Based on data from 37 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between March 2025 and March 2026.

Does Signal Security pay people when they’re sick?

No. Most people don’t get paid when they’re sick.
87% of people say they wouldn’t get paid if they were sick but scheduled to work.
Based on data from 38 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between July 2025 and June 2026.

At Signal Security, are sick days and vacation days separate paid time off?

Only some people have separate paid time off for sick days and vacation.
67% of people say they have to use vacation days when they’re out sick.
Based on data from 9 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between May 2025 and June 2026.

Is the health insurance from Signal Security affordable enough for their workers?

Only some people say the health insurance costs are okay.
56% of people say the health insurance costs are okay
Based on data from 9 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between March 2025 and March 2026.

Do people get paid time off at Signal Security?

Most people don’t get paid time off from work.
76% of people say they don’t get paid time off.
Based on data from 38 people who took the Breakroom Quiz between July 2025 and June 2026.

Job description

Coordinator – Human Resources

The Coordinator – Human Resources is a self-motivated and results-driven Coordinator who will implement and manage the organization's HR activity. They will be the primary contact for Supervisors and Officers for all general human resources questions, benefit issues, orientation, resolution of payroll discrepancies and interpretation of human resources policies and procedures. They will also be responsible for planning, coordinating, directing, and managing the weekly HR activities. The Coordinator will assist the Owner or HR Director by directly executing the Seek, Screen, Select and Commit process, ensuring the business grows effectively with outstanding employees. Listed below, but not limited to, are some areas of individual responsibilities. This is not a comprehensive list and responsibilities are contingent upon additional needs and requirements of the business and may be subject to change.

Soft Skills:

  • Visioning: Understanding the requirements necessary to promote, recruit and retain top officers that reflect company values, goals, and purpose. Communicates the brand vision and puts structures in place that support franchise goals and objectives while aligning client needs.
  • Strategic Planning: Manage and conduct effective Human Resources, planning and execution of sourcing, hiring, and retaining employees for their franchise. Provide input to project and effectively maintain organizational chart to support current clients while recognizing top performers for promotions.
  • Financial Acumen: Understands company day to day and week to week measurements while developing, managing, and executing the necessary behaviors to drive results. Can effectively manage and influence the employees through consistent and positive HR practices.
  • Team Development: Emulate and integrate Core Values through the franchise organization. Conduct organized recruiting and onboarding. Oversee local franchise retention practices.
  • Project Management: Oversees, manages, and communicates local franchise promotional recruiting, HR policies, and retention strategy. Retains a full understanding of state regulatory and federal compliance items.

Responsibilities:

  • Overall responsibility of face-to-face team onboarding process and follow up
  • KPI understanding and accountability: Customer and Employee retention.
  • Directly responsible for the training, development, and performance management of Branch Supervisors on related HR tasks, oversee and monitor Patrol, Dedicated, and Advanced Officers through the Signal training/onboarding process.
  • Conducts daily review of urgent activities and client reports and addresses personnel issues in the field or internally. Communicates information to Director or Franchise Owner while working with the Branch Supervisor to resolve challenges.
  • Works to continuously improve the employee and client retention.
  • Monitors company policies and procedures through spot checks and consistent evaluations of direct reports. Issues disciplinary action in accordance with the employee handbook.
  • Responsible for fostering a positive working environment through feedback, recognition programs, and performance reviews.
  • Conducts Progress Reports with employees to review performance and career advancement interest and opportunities. Spot checks Supervisor's Quarterly Progress Reports with officers.
  • Develop relationships with current vendor and client partnerships.
  • Before services start to ensure the client will be fully staffed Performing personnel assessments for a successful start.
  • Evaluates and implements personnel-related input to assist in developing new processes and service excellence.
  • Host Weekly Supervisors Meeting with Supervisors to review scorecard, KPI results and goals, personnel priorities, internal needs, and customer reviews.

Requirements:

  • 21 years of age or older
  • High school diploma or GED
  • Bachelor's degree preferred
  • 2+ years or more in Human Resources, or similar capacity
  • Pass background check and drug test
  • Must have valid driver's license and a good driving record
  • Complete training modules within first month
  • Excellent organization, oral, and written communication skills
  • Demonstrates a commitment to service, organization values and professionalism through appropriate conduct and demeanor
  • Must be able to move equipment weighing up to 20 pounds
